Anyway, so there is no further confusion perhaps it is best the rules are laid out before any further selections are posted.
Based on
Del
‘s rules of ALL the top ratings I made up a hybrid picking 6 components from both my daily papers The Sun and The Mail: –
Any selection must have TOP ratings from both papers, Formcast (Mail) & Sun Rating (SUN)
It must then be forecast favourite – both papers
Must have minimum 2 tips from the papers 4 main tipsters: –
Robin Goodfellow & Gimcrack (Mail) and Templegate & Tom Pepper (Sun)Also I do like the selection to be No1 in the Odds Checker market.
Staking – never my strong point (suggestions very much welcome) will be along the lines of 2 points win for single selections of evens and greater and 1 point multiple(s) for those selections under evens (odds on).
